Div标签在掉落区域掉落后无法重新调整大小

时间:2015-02-12 16:57:01

标签: jquery html

我正在创建一个项目,其中有一个实用程序,可以删除项目并调整其大小!

这是jquery代码:

<script>
        $(document).ready(function () {

            $(".dragIt").draggable({
                helper: 'clone',
                scroll: true
            });

            $(".dropped").draggable({
                containment: ".box"
            });
            $(".box").droppable({
                accept: ".dragIt",
                activeClass: "ui-state-default",
                hoverClass: "ui-state-hover",
                drop: function (e, ui) {
                    if ($(ui.draggable).hasClass('copied')) return
                    var droppedItem = $(ui.draggable).clone().addClass('copied').css({
                        position: "relative",
                        top: $(ui.helper).position().top - $(this).position().top,
                        left: $(ui.helper).position().left - $(this).position().left
                    }).draggable({
                        containment: ".box"
                    });

                    $(".dragIt").resizable();
                    $(this).append(droppedItem);

                }
            });
        });


    </script>

可拖动的实用程序工作正常,但它没有调整大小!此外,我需要获取外部和内部div的代码,以便我可以将它存储在某个地方,并可以检索它供以后使用。需要帮助!

这是HTML代码

<body>
    <div class="dragIt" style="border:dashed;height:20px;width:70px">Draggable</div>
    <br />
    <br />
    <br />
    <div class="box" style="border:double;height:500px;width:500px">Drop Here</div>
</body>

0 个答案:

没有答案